This letter is in reference to SHCA’s request that the Mayor’s Office of Emergency
Management (MOEM) clarify what constitutes an emergency for Silverstein concerns.
The Mayor’s Office of Emergency Management handles emergencies everyday from our
Watch Command. For major emergencies which will require multi-agency coordination, the
EOC will be opened and put into operation.
However, an emergency which requires use of OEM’s back-up generators will only be
when a loss of power in 7 World Trade Center occurs. The back-up generators are only needed
when loss of power occurs due to building malfunction/catastrophe or Con Ed power loss. If
OEM’s back-up generators are in operation, then the rest of 7 World Trade Center will have no
power.
The only exception to this will be for monthly testing which can be performed during
weekends or evenings.
